fix(joinir): Phase 219 Phantom Carrier Bug fix complete
...
Fixes phantom carrier detection that blocked AST-based if-sum lowerer.
## Problem
Name-based heuristic in loop_update_summary.rs created phantom "count"
carrier even when variable didn't exist, causing:
1. counter_count() = 2 (i + phantom "count") instead of 1
2. is_simple_if_sum_pattern() = false
3. AST-based lowerer never activates (falls back to legacy)
4. Result: RC=0 instead of expected values
## Solution
Assignment-based carrier detection:
### New API (recommended)
```rust
pub fn analyze_loop_updates_from_ast(
loop_body_ast: &[ASTNode]
) -> LoopUpdateSummary
```
- Extracts only variables with actual assignments in loop body
- Classifies by RHS structure (not name)
- Eliminates phantom carriers completely
### Changes
1. **Added**: `extract_assigned_variables()` - AST walker for assignments
2. **Added**: `find_assignment_rhs()` - RHS expression extraction
3. **Added**: `classify_update_kind_from_rhs()` - Structure-based classification
4. **Added**: `is_likely_loop_index()` - Name heuristic for disambiguation
5. **Deprecated**: `analyze_loop_updates()` - Legacy name-based API (3 call sites remain)
### Verification
Before:
```
variable_map = {i, sum, defs, len}
→ Phantom "count" detected
→ counter_count() = 2
→ is_simple_if_sum_pattern() = false
```
After:
```
assigned_vars = {i, sum} // Only assigned!
→ No phantom carriers
→ counter_count() = 1
→ accumulation_count() = 1
→ is_simple_if_sum_pattern() = true ✅
```
## Files Modified
**Core Fix**:
- src/mir/join_ir/lowering/loop_update_summary.rs (+116 lines)
- New assignment-based API
- Phantom carrier elimination
**Integration**:
- src/mir/builder/control_flow/joinir/patterns/pattern_pipeline.rs (+3 lines)
- Updated is_if_sum_pattern() to use new API
## Test Results
- ✅ Phantom carrier bug fixed
- ✅ AST lowerer activates correctly
- ⚠️ 3 deprecation warnings (expected, legacy call sites)
- ⏳ phase212/218 still RC=0 (blocked by condition variable support)
## Design Principles
1. **No Phantom Carriers**: Only variables with actual assignments
2. **Assignment-Based Detection**: LHS from AST assignments only
3. **Structure-Based Classification**: RHS patterns + name disambiguation
## Next Steps
Phase 220: Condition variable extraction and wiring to enable
phase212/218 tests to pass with correct RC values.

996925ebaf
fix(joinir): Phase 196 Select double-remap bug in instruction_rewriter
...
Root cause: PHI inputs were being remapped twice in instruction_rewriter.rs
- Line 304: remap_instruction() already remapped JoinIR → Host ValueIds
- Line 328: remap_value() attempted to remap again → undefined ValueIds
Fix: Only remap block IDs, use already-remapped ValueIds as-is
Test results:
- phase195_sum_count.hako → 93 ✅ (multi-carrier P3)
- loop_if_phi.hako → sum=9 ✅ (single-carrier P3)
- loop_min_while.hako → 0,1,2 ✅ (Pattern 1)
- joinir_min_loop.hako → RC:0 ✅ (Pattern 2)
- No [joinir/freeze], no regressions
